Parking is limited at Camelback Mountain trailheads. Parking isn't permitted together the vast majority of roadways close to the trailheads.
Positioned just 20 minutes from downtown Phoenix, Camelback Mountain is one among Phoenix's best hikes and most popular points of interest for thousands of checking out hikers on a yearly basis.
With its locale in the midst in the Sonoran Desert, Camelback Mountain is property to several different wildlife, including snakes and lizards.
The Cholla Path is for a longer period, at about one.5 miles 1-way, creating the climb a little much more gradual. The very first mile climbs steadily along a route that is fairly straightforward to abide by. The ultimate 50 %-mile or so transitions to steep terrain that needs rock scrambling.

Even though you’re hiking during the cooler Winter season months, the sun is often brutal. Most professionals suggest having far more water than you're thinking that you’ll want — a liter or maybe more for each person. Symptoms along the trails warning that In case you are half away from water it is best to change again.
